Steps to Take After an Auto Accident
Knowing the steps to take after an auto accident is critical for protecting your legal rights.
Documenting the Accident
Documentation is key to any auto injury claim. After an accident, you should:
- Collect all necessary information, including names, addresses, and insurance details from involved parties.
- Take photos of the accident scene, vehicle damage, and any visible injuries.
- Obtain a copy of the police report, which serves as an official record of the accident.
Obtaining Medical Attention
Your health should be the top priority after an accident. Even if injuries seem minor, visiting a medical professional is essential to identify any hidden issues. Documenting medical visits and treatments will also strengthen your case later on.

Common Types of Auto Injury Cases in Clearwater
Understanding the different types of auto injury cases can help you prepare your claim more effectively. Here are some of the most common types encountered in Clearwater:
Rear-End Collisions
Rear-end collisions are among the most frequent types of car accidents. In these cases, the driver who hits the other vehicle from behind can typically be found at fault. Injuries can range from whiplash to more severe conditions depending on the accident’s velocity and circumstances.
Driving Under the Influence Cases
Accidents involving a driver under the influence of drugs or alcohol can lead to severe injuries and fatal outcomes. These cases often involve strict liability, meaning the intoxicated driver may bear much of the responsibility for damages caused.
Distracted Driving Incidents
With the increasing prevalence of smartphones, distracted driving has become a significant cause of accidents. Texting, using apps, or even adjusting the radio can take a driver’s focus off the road, leading to accidents that can be challenging to resolve.

Understanding Fee Structures
Most auto injury lawyers operate on a contingency fee basis, meaning they only get paid if you win your case. Understand their fee structure, any upfront costs, and additional expenses that may arise. Transparency about fees is critical in choosing the right lawyer.

Is a settlement the same as a lawsuit?
No, a settlement is an agreement reached before or during a lawsuit to resolve the case. A lawsuit is a formal legal proceeding seeking restitution through the courts.
